    Turkish tea producers head to collect crops in Black Sea

    (MENAFN) ِِAfter being exempted from far-reaching curfew measures against the COVID-19, the Turkish tea producers have started to move to the northeastern province of Rize to collect the annual harvest of 2020.

    In an effort to stem the expansion of the outbreak, Turkey's officials set up a travel ban throughout major territories, making an exception for tea local farmers who have to move back to their fields on time to collect their leaves and buds.

    Farmers signed papers promising they would comply with the new laws and regulations against COVID-19 and on their arrival in the coastal province of the Black Sea were submitted to laboratory tests by the healthcare experts.

    In a statement, tea producer Servet Murzoglu said his fellow planters' bus-fulls implemented pandemic measures, including such mask wearing, and were going to complete their quarantine time at home.

    Murzoglu, who traveled to Rize along with his family, further expressed that "God willing, we'll pull through this pandemic."
